A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) is a non-binding agreement that expresses the intent of two or more parties to cooperate or engage in a project or relationship. In contrast, a contract is legally enforceable, meaning if one party fails to meet their obligations, the other can take legal action. πŸ”’

Key Differences Between MOU & Contract:

  1. Legally Binding:
    πŸ“œ Contract: Always legally binding and enforceable by law.
    πŸ“œ MOU: Non-binding in most cases, unless explicitly stated otherwise.

  2. Purpose:
    πŸ“œ Contract: Formalizes a specific legal agreement with clear obligations.
    πŸ“œ MOU: Expresses an intent to collaborate but lacks the strict legal enforcement.

  3. Details:
    πŸ“œ Contract: Detailed terms, conditions, and consequences of a breach.
    πŸ“œ MOU: Often vague and used for initial discussions or establishing frameworks for future agreements.

πŸ’‘ Key Takeaways:
✔️ Contracts are enforceable by law, MOUs are not (usually)
✔️ MOUs are often used as preliminary agreements or to outline future plans
✔️ Both are important for outlining expectations, but MOUs are often less formal
✔️ Use MOUs for partnerships or collaborations before committing to a formal contract.
